Sorry if this is old news to Cunard old-hands, but I've just learned something about amending bookings which surprised me - pleasantly.

 

We booked for a Oct 2018 cruise last April, Ocean View, Early Saver. Since then, prices have gone up quite a bit, but just recently fallen back towards but not reaching the price we paid.

 

I rang to ask if I could switch to an obstructed view balcony at the price currently on the web-site, where atm the Cunard fare is less than the EB.

 

The lady informed me that I could only amend paying the price for the new cabin which was in force at the time of my original booking. I had no objections since it is lower than both current prices.

 

This ability to buy at the price when you first made the booking is not advantageous if prices have fallen, and the rule probably exists to stop people re-booking at a lower price. But when prices have increased, the rule benefits the customer.

 

This may not seem remarkable, but my past experience has been with Celebrity, who a couple of years ago stopped all rebooking, even to more expensive cabins, other than cancelling and losing deposits. So, I'm very pleased.

A few months ago we booked a LS inside but saw a better deal, we were told we could swap for a current priced cabin but not lower than the original booking cost. That sounded fair enough as we were swapping for a more expensive A2 Club cabin but at a later discounted price which made it a better deal for us. Had we paid the Club price at the time of our original inside cabin booking it would have been far more expensive. I guess there must be infinitely more factors at play or perhaps the interpretation of Cunard's rules differs with whatever person/supervisor happens to deal with the call.

Personally I have always been very satisfied with Cunard's attitude when seeking to do booking amendments. I recently wanted to upgrade from Princess Grill ( where I had received a decent discount ) to Queens Grill (where there was no discount) but they carried over the discount amount to the new booking - which I had not expected.
